JOB DESCRIPTION:

Licensed Practical Nurse (LPN) for Amberwell Health at Home and Hospice is responsible for the care of both home health and hospice patients. The LPN will be knowledgeable in assessing home health and hospice patients and will be able to recognize complications and provide the appropriate care and implement necessary interventions under the supervision of an RN. The LPN will have well-rounded analytical knowledge organizational and problem-solving skills and knowledge of best practices in home health and hospice nursing. The LPN will have outstanding interpersonal communication and collaboration abilities.

The LPN for this position will make a difference in customer and employee experience and is committed to patient satisfaction and quality care. The LPN will follow Amberwell Health Standards of Performance and Cultural Priorities. The LPN will value the importance of being a positive team member and provide input for problem solving issues.

LPN Responsibility/duties will include but not limited to:

  • Provide direct nursing care under the supervision of a register nurse (RN in accordance with the patients individualized care plan.
  • Administer treatments as prescribed monitor patients conditions and document accurately and timely in the electronic medical record (EMR) systems.
  • Communicate effectively with interdisciplinary team members to coordinate patient care and ensure continuity.
  • Perform assessments and document patient progress flagging any concerns to the supervising RN and provider.
  • Collaborate on discharge planning with the healthcare team.
  • Answer questions and educate patients and their families on maintenance of their health and recovery.
  • Support patients and their families through the emotional and physical challenges of home health or end-of-life care.
  • Ensure compliance with infection control safety procedures and all Amberwell policies and procedures.
  • Adhere to best nursing practices standards and protocols.
  • Maintain required certifications license and participate in ongoing professional development.
